Method for producing monodisperse, amido-methylated vinyl-aromatic bead polymers

The invention relates to a method of producing monodisperse amidomethylated vinylaromatic bead polymers, to ion exchangers prepared from these monodisperse amidomethylated vinylaromatic bead polymers by alkaline hydrolysis, to the method of using said monodisperse amidomethylated vinylaromatic bead polymers in the manufacture of ion exchangers and chelating resins, and also to the method of using these ion exchangers in the removal of heavy metals and noble metals from aqueous solutions or gases.

ADHESIVE SHEET

Provided is a p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et that can temporarily fix an adherend in a peelable manner, the p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et being free from requiring high-output laser light irradiation at the time of the peeling of the adherend. The pressure-sensitive adhesive sheet of the present invention includes a pressure-sensitive adhesive layer containing a UV absorber, wherein the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er has a first surface and a second surface opposed to the first surface, and wherein a maximum value S1 of a detection intensity of the UV absorber by time-of-flight secondary ion mass spectrometry (TOF-SIMS) in a range of from the first surface to a depth of 1 μm in a thickness direction and a detection intensity C of the UV absorber by the TOF-SIMS at a center point in the thickness direction of the pressure-sensitive adhesive layer satisfy a relationship: S1/C≥1.1.
